Windows 2003中“/”应用程序中的服务器错误。

平台:windows2003 iis6  asp.net
错误信息

“/”应用程序中的服务器错误。

--------------------------------------------------------------------------------

未找到路径“D:\”的一部分。
说明: 执行当前 Web 请求期间,出现未处理的异常。请检查堆栈跟踪信息,以了解有关该错误以及代码中导致错误的出处的详细信息。
异常详细信息: System.IO.DirectoryNotFoundException: 未找到路径“D:\”的一部分。
源错误:
执行当前 Web 请求期间生成了未处理的异常。可以使用下面的异常堆栈跟踪信息确定有关异常原因和发生位置的信息。  
堆栈跟踪:
[DirectoryNotFoundException: 未找到路径“G:\”的一部分。]  System.IO.__Error.WinIOError(Int32 errorCode, String str) +287  System.IO.Directory.InternalCreateDirectory(String fullPath, String path) +489  System.IO.Directory.CreateDirectory(String path) +195  DvNews.Admin.BasePage.x7a42976890112af7(String xcc73173c60d9e1a3) +1166  DvNews.Admin.MakeStatic.btSort_OnClick(Object xe0292b9ed559da7d, EventArgs x09164e3c6108269f) +318  System.Web.UI.WebControls.Button.OnClick(EventArgs e) +108  System.Web.UI.WebControls.Button.System.Web.UI.IPostBackEventHandler.RaisePostBackEvent(String eventArgument) +57  System.Web.UI.Page.RaisePostBackEvent(IPostBackEventHandler sourceControl, String eventArgument) +18  System.Web.UI.Page.RaisePostBackEvent(NameValueCollection postData) +33  System.Web.UI.Page.ProcessRequestMain() +1292原因: 网站目录和所在盘符权限.

解决办法:
赋予以下用户及目录权限.
users  组对当前盘符有 读取运行权限. 或asp.net用户.
service 用户对当前网站目录拥有完全控制权限.
iusr_mochinename 用户对当前网站目录有完全控制权限.
重新启动IIS .即可解决.

引用通告地址: 点击获取引用地址
标签: corbie windows windows2003 错误信息
评论: 0 | 引用: 0 | 阅读: 1357 | 打印 | 打包 | 转发
 加入网摘